Software Verification Engineer

4 months ago


Windsor, United States Belcan Full time

Description:

A Software Engineering job with a focus on DO-178 software verification is currently available at Belcan. This job can be located onsite at one of our Belcan locations: Indianapolis, IN; Platteville, WI; Grand Rapids, MI; Windsor, CT; or West Palm Beach, FL. This is a full-time direct position with benefits. To be considered for this role, you will have a Bachelor"s degree in a STEM program and 2 or more years of relevant experience. You will need strong skillset, industry knowledge, and solid work experience to develop solutions. In this position, you will receive some technical direction and support. To be successful, you will need to be a quick learner of the tools and environment, show strong initiative, and demonstrate that you are proactive in completing assignments and being productive.

Job Duties: · Complete aerospace software verification assignments to achieve safety critical certification. · Develop test cases/description documentation based on requirements, design inputs, and per defined processes. · Develop automated test code/scripts/simulation and integrate into testing frameworks per defined tools and processes. · Complete peer reviews of test documentation and code per the defined processes · Work closely with Test, HW/SW Integration and Simulation teams on successful completion of the Verification lifecycle

Required Qualifications: · 2+ years of software development/verification experience programming in RUST · Must be fully proficient in RUST. · Strong knowledge in DO-178 methodologies · Experience with formal version control and structured development/verification practices · Experience with test management tools, integrating, and debugging in a continuous integration environment. · Experience working in an agile team using workspace and collaboration tools: Confluence, Jira, Bitbucket/GIT · Ability to work both independently and effectively within a team environment. · Must be a strong communicator that is able to reach out to new people and respond quickly to messages. · Performance driven and self-motivated to deliver quality results, act with urgency, and exceed expectations whenever possible. · Occasional travel may be required as necessary as needed. · Due to the nature of the work performed, U.S. Citizenship is required.

Preferred Qualifications & Skills: · Experience with Space Design Programs or Space Flight Operations desirable · Experience testing and debugging with Software in the Loop, Hardware in the Loop, and automated Jenkins pipelines. · Aerospace DO-178 Verification and Validation testing, condition, and decision structural coverage up to MC/DC, static analysis principles · Experience with Configuration Management Tools such as BitBucket/GIT, Subversion (SVN), Windchill · Experience with Test Management Tools such as Zephyr or TestRail · Experience with Team Workspace Tools such as Confluence, Jira, Crucible

We provide a competitive pay and benefits package. This position is offering a salary range of $75,000 to $125,000.
